Transaction ead38f94fceede6385f24133f550c3f689b32c83acc2050bb1474477742d2633
1 Input
1 Output
-
ead38f94fceede6385f24133f550c3f689b32c83acc2050bb1474477742d2633: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 89adf2f030fa2fd897cdff726064ccd0d0a80fd83e2b23843476b8396dc78093
- address
- bc1p3xkl9upslgha397dlaexqexv6rg2sr7c8c4j8pp5w6urjmw8szfsm6mhzn